MAP Sensor Connector? (MY2008)
Hi guys, I'm wondering if any of you know where to source the connector for the MAP sensor on top of the intake manifold. It's the old style connector found on all the N54 models. I need one for a project I'm working on
I found the following numbers on the connector from my 2008 535 7-519-546 842-440-502 The first one looks like a BMW part number, but it doesn't show up anywhere. Second number is probably from the manufacturer, but I don't know who that is. RealOEM shows a part number, but I ordered it and got a completely different sensor back. Looks like BMW mislabeled it. I know the connector exists out there -- JB4 and other piggyback tunes have such connectors. I just don't know where to get the connector by itself |

No luck with BMS
For whatever it's worth, I sort of found something that might work okay. Part number 12527549033 is what bmw has listed for that sensor and looks like this: However if you separate the blue and black pieces, you get this The blue piece is almost identical to the map connector. Main difference is that the raised piece of plastic that locks it in is not there. So I'm going to have to hope the friction of the pins keeps it in place. Okay for testing, long term I'll probably need a better solution. If anyone else knows where to source the right connector I'd appreciate any help you can provide. Otherwise this will have to do |

Well I found the right part number. Just posting the info here in case someone else searches in the future
Part number is 12527513331 This connector will work with either the MAP or TMAP since it's not keyed. |
